Vulnerability in Nousresearch Hermes-Agent
CVE-2026-82021
Hermes Agent 0.18.2 prior to 0.19.0 contains a supply chain vulnerability in its bundled MCP catalog that allows a remote attacker to execute arbitrary code by compromising a third-party upstream repository referenced via a mutable branch rather than a pinned commit SHA. An attacker who compromises the upstream repository can propagate malicious code to every host that installs the affected catalog entry, with no further action required by the operator.
CVSS v3 metric
CVSS v3 base score 8.3 (High). Vector: C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:H/PR:N/UI:R/S:C/C:H/I:H/A:H.
